Cardiff close to blowing it before stretching run to nine

By TIM LEWIS
Cardiff …………26
Aberavon…….20
CARDIFF coach Steve Law breathed a heavy sigh of relief at the end of a game that saw his title-chasing side outscored by four tries to two and nearly blow a 16-point lead.
Gareth Thompson’s boot steered them home in the end as he landed all six kicks at goal, while the visitors failed to convert any of their tries.
